- Title
Pre-breeding behavior of Ridgway's Hawks (Buteo ridgwayi) in Punta Cana, Dominican Republic.
- Authors
Hagler, Samantha J.; Abbott, Kara; Hayes, Christine D.; Hayes, Thomas I.; Dhondt, André A.
- Abstract
Recent conservation work by The Peregrine Fund has established a translocated population of the Critically Endangered Ridgway's Hawk (Buteo ridgwayi) in Punta Cana, Dominican Republic. Although Ridgway's Hawk has been the focus of extensive conservation work, relatively little has been published about this species' pre-breeding behavior. In this study, we collected behavioral observations and vocalization recordings of three established pairs of Ridgway's Hawks in Punta Cana in January 2018, in order to better characterize this species' pre-breeding behavior. Consistent with prior studies of Ridgway's Hawks in Los Haitises National Park, Dominican Republic, our behavioral observations of hawks in Punta Cana suggest social and sexual monogamy in this species. Notably, our observations suggest a higher frequency of copulations between members of a pair in Punta Cana than was previously observed in the Los Haitises population. These observations provide additional context for understanding this species' pre-breeding behavior and sexual behavior, particularly in this small but growing translocated population.
